He earned his bachelor’s, master’s, and doctoral degrees from Harbin Medical University and has been engaged in clinical, teaching, and research work in the Department of Endocrinology for over 10 years. He was promoted to Associate Chief Physician in 2017. From 2015 to 2016, he completed a fellowship in the Department of Endocrinology at Peking Union Medical College Hospital. He specializes in the diagnosis and treatment of endocrine and metabolic disorders, including diabetes, thyroid diseases, obesity, endocrine hypertension, osteoporosis, gout, pituitary and adrenal disorders, and hyperlipidemia. He has particular expertise in the management of hyperthyroidism, hypothyroidism, thyroid nodules, thyroiditis, and thyroid dysfunction during pregnancy.
